Transaction 528831312ff46a13cdfe8ae12d54d4aa116e6ad52081cbbb0836cbe1bfd794fa
1 Input
1 Output
-
528831312ff46a13cdfe8ae12d54d4aa116e6ad52081cbbb0836cbe1bfd794fa:0
- value
- 138430
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bc3dd4ad2ecf6849eb385bb1c803dc5f235a4607 OP_EQUAL
- address
- 3JrM2ggKQ4DaKb9q5adMEeXfpNWhEmZYMK